Card Room Manager manages and directs the card room daily activities. Responds to questionable activities by employees or customers and takes appropriate action to correct the situation. Being a Card Room Manager maintains integrity and security of all games, monies, and personnel. Ensures compliance with federal and state gaming regulations. Additionally, Card Room Manager may require a high school diploma or its equivalent. Typically reports to a head of a unit/department. The Card Room Manager manages subordinate staff in the day-to-day performance of their jobs. True first level manager. Ensures that project/department milestones/goals are met and adhering to approved budgets. Has full authority for personnel actions. Extensive knowledge of department processes. To be a Card Room Manager typically requires 5 years experience in the related area as an individual contributor. 1 to 3 years supervisory experience may be required.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)
